DealerSocket VP of Compliance Salaries in Provo, UT

The average DealerSocket VP of Compliance in Provo, UT earns an estimated $162,805 annually. DealerSocket's VP of Compliance compensation is $19,190 more than the US average for a VP of Compliance.

In Provo, UT, The Legal Department at DealerSocket earns $11,438 more on average than the Engineering Department.

VP of Compliance Compensation by Gender (All Companies)

The average female VP of Compliance at companies similar size to DealerSocket reported making $136,875, while the average male VP of Compliance at similar sized companies reported making $204,140.

VP of Compliance Compensation by Ethnicity (All Companies)

The average Asian or Pacific Islander VP of Compliance at companies similar size to DealerSocket reported making $236,667, while the average African American/Black VP of Compliance at similar sized companies reported making $86,067.
